Open Until Further Notice: Dunn County, North Dakota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her Waiting List

The Dunn County Housing Authority (DCHA)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her waiting list is currently open until further notice.

To apply, download and print the application online.

Once the application has been completed, it must be returned to the DCHA office at 230 8th Avenue West, West Fargo, ND 58078.

The following documents are required for each family member of the household: Social Security Card, driver's licence or photo ID, birth certificates for all children under 18 years old.

This waiting list has the following preferences: Live in the State of North Dakota, Section 8 HCV voucher holders or Public Housing residents in another jurisdiction who are experienced a federally declared disaster.

How large is the Dunn County Housing Authority?

Dunn County Housing Authority serves 33 low-income households. The agency manages 52 Housing Choice Vouchers and 0 public housing units.

What are the incomes of residents served by the Dunn County Housing Authority?

Extremely low-income (ELI) renters, earning less than 30% of Area Median Income (AMI), make up 78 percent of households served by Dunn County Housing Authority. Very low-income renters earn less than 50% AMI, and are 100 percent of Dunn County Housing Authority households.

How many Dunn County Housing Authority residents are employed?

Working adults head 7 households and make up 22 percent of households served by Dunn County Housing Authority.

How many female-headed renter households are served by the Dunn County Housing Authority?

There are 24 female-headed renter households living in Dunn County Housing Authority housing. Households headed by females are 75% of those served by the Dunn County Housing Authority.

What racial and ethnic groups are found among Dunn County Housing Authority renters?

Black 5
White 28

How many senior-headed renter households are served by Dunn County Housing Authority?

There are 15 households headed by seniors served by the Dunn County Housing Authority. Senior households are 47% of households in Dunn County Housing Authority housing.

How many households headed by persons with disabilities live in Dunn County Housing Authority housing?

There are 16 persons with disabilities living in Dunn County Housing Authority housing. Persons with disabilities are the head of 51% of households served by the Dunn County Housing Authority.
